Frequently asked questions
What is la china in cooking?
La china commonly refers to oranges, especially in Latin American cuisine, often used for their juice, zest, or segments in both sweet and savory dishes.
Can I substitute la china with another citrus fruit?
Yes, you can substitute la china with other oranges or citrus like mandarins, tangerines, or even a mix of lemon and a little sugar if needed.
How do I zest la china?
Use a microplane or fine grater to gently remove just the colored part of the peel, avoiding the bitter white pith.
Can I freeze la china juice?
Yes, you can freeze la china juice in airtight containers or ice cube trays for up to 6 months.
Can I use la china zest and juice together in recipes?
Absolutely! Using both zest and juice gives your recipe a more intense and complex orange flavor.
Do I need to wash la china before using the zest?
Yes, always wash and dry la china thoroughly before zesting to remove any residues or wax.

Can I cook savory dishes with la china?
Yes, it's excellent in savory dishes like orange-glazed chicken, pork, and in sauces for fish or beef.
How do I use la china in recipes?
You can use la china juice in marinades, dressings, cocktails, baking, or to add brightness to sauces. The zest is great for flavoring cakes, cookies, and savory dishes.
How do I store la china to keep it fresh?
Store la china whole in the refrigerator crisper drawer for up to 2 weeks, or at room temperature for about a week.
What dishes commonly use la china?
La china is used in ceviche, marinades for carnes al pastor, desserts like flan and pastel de naranja, and drinks like jugo de naranja.
How do I prepare la china for juicing?
Roll the fruit on the counter to loosen the juice, then cut in half and use a citrus juicer or press to extract the juice.
What desserts can I make with la china?
Try orange-infused cakes, custards, glazes, sorbets, or traditional Latin desserts like budín de naranja.
How do I pick a good la china at the store?
Choose la china that feels heavy for its size, has smooth and bright skin, and no soft spots or blemishes.

How long does cut la china last in the refrigerator?
Cut la china should be covered and used within 2-3 days for best flavor and freshness.
